"DOCTORS WITH A HEART" CELEBRATION IN FEBRUARY
Dr. Venus Ann Maher, a chiropractic physician, whose clinic is located at 525 E. Cotati Ave. Suite 115 will be providing service free of charge in February for Doctors With A Heart Day. Traditionally this occurs on one day only, which for existing patients will be February 15th. However due to a need that cannot be met in one day, new patients will receive a free history, examination and first treatment when they schedule any time in the month of February.

Dr. Maher has been providing service to Sonoma County for 24 years. While all adjustments are free on that day, optional donations will be accepted for COTS - Committee on the Shelterless. Doctors With a Heart Day is a day of free health care to members of the community. Services are by appointment only. An optional donation for the local charity, COTS is requested. COTS provides homeless, homelessness prevention and life transforming services to Sonoma County's neediest residents.

THE 2012 ECONOMIC CENSUS IS HERE
RESPONSE IS DUE BY FEBRUARY 12, 2013
Nearly 4 million businesses have received forms for the 2012 Economic Census, the U.S. Government's official five-year measure of American business and the economy. By law, these businesses must respond by February 12. And because recipients include many of our members, here's some important information for you:
